Description

The Bridge at Paranamucu happens in a single, long, rainy Christmas night on the opening Trans-Amazon highway, as Gerry Carreiro drives his pickup truck, loaded down with screws, along the precarious, deserted 282-km stretch in a mute race against the flood he knows is at this very moment rolling from the cliffs of Serra dos Carajás toward his 115-meter bridge under construction, so far only fitted in place, that has to be screwed tight still tonight or else it will be demolished by the surging tide.

While driving, Gerry re-experiences the events he’s lived throughout at the places he passes. But halfway along he receives a sinister message: something inexplicable is happening at Paranamucu…

And there’s another puzzle: this enigmatic young male passenge here beside him, who has begun to exert an attraction upon Gerry fated to end up involving him in a fearful episode of death in the dark jungle…
